Simple lifestyle program may keep seniors strong and independent

NCT ID NCT06280586

First seen Mar 31, 2026 · Last updated May 01, 2026 · Updated 6 times

Summary

This study tested a program that combines managing chronic diseases, reviewing medications, diet advice, physical exercise, and social support to prevent frailty in older adults who are already showing early signs of weakness. 232 people aged 70 or older took part, with half receiving the program and half getting usual care. The goal was to see if the program could help maintain muscle mass, strength, and daily function.
